Wine from naturally dried grapes. Fresh, juicy coconut, generous fruitcake spice and red berries show on the nose. Copha and notes of dried fig predominate at the mouth-watering entry.
Amarone style. This unique winemaking style, known as Amarone originally developed at Valpolicella in Italy. The process involves desiccating premium quality grapes to capture the intense colour and flavour found in the skins. Asara Avalon is a twist on Amarone that takes advantage of the elements of our South African terroir. A full-bodied wine with juicy coconut, generous fruitcake spice and red berries on the nose and notes of dried fig.
